PPIG belongs to the the peptidyl-prolyl cis/trans isomerase protein family (PPIases). PPIases accelerate the folding of proteins. PPIG catalyzes the cis-trans isomerization of proline imidic peptide bonds in oligopeptides and is implicated in the folding, transport, and assembly of proteins. It is distributed in nuclear speckles, a nuclear compartment rich in splicing factors, and colocalizes with the splicing factors SC35 and pinin, suggesting a role in the regulation of pre-mRNA splicing.
